Commentary:
There's a lot about this song that I like (and it's not the rhymes either). First of all, it's the
subject matter of reincarnation, and I'm still wondering why I even wrote about it as a teenager when it was only many
years later that I actually learned all about reincarnation and why the vast majority of humans on this planet believe in
it. I think my title is a great one, and the line that says "Between the stars my mind would spin, the further out, the
further in" is a classic one - right out of some great science fiction book that I could have written. Playing with
reality certainly is a dangerous game that I often play, and that game has taken me to some very interesting places on
more than one occasion. My prescient fears turned out to be way more than real, and I eventually had to face them all.
But now that part of my life is over, and it's on to bigger and better things.
